Take Animated Virtual Reality Tours of Ancient Rome at Its Architectural Peak (Circa 320 AD)

Maybe you, too, were a Latin geek who loved sword and san­dal flicks from the gold­en age of the Hol­ly­wood epic? Quo Vadis, The Fall of the Roman Empire, The Robe, Demetrius and the Glad­i­a­tors, and, of course, Spar­ta­cus…. Nev­er mind all the heavy reli­gious pre­text, con­text, sub­text, or ham­mer over the head that suf­fused these films, or any pre­tense toward his­tor­i­cal accu­ra­cy. What thrilled me was see­ing ancient Rome come alive, bustling with togas and tunics, cen­tu­ri­ons and char­i­ots. The cen­ter of the ancient world for hun­dreds of years, the city, nat­u­ral­ly, retains only traces of what it once was—enormous mon­u­ments that might as well be tombs.

The incred­i­bly detailed 3D ani­ma­tions here don’t quite have the same rous­ing effect, grant­ed, as the “I am Spar­ta­cus!” scene. They don’t star Charl­ton Hes­ton, Sophia Loren, or Kirk Dou­glas. They appeal to dif­fer­ent sen­si­bil­i­ties, it’s true. But if you love the idea of vis­it­ing Rome dur­ing one of its peak peri­ods, you might find them as sat­is­fy­ing, in their way, as Peter Ustinov’s Nero speech­es.

Dat­ing not from the time of Mark Antony or even Jesus, the painstak­ing­ly-ren­dered tours of ancient Rome depict the city as it would have looked—sans humans and their activity—during its “archi­tec­tur­al peak,” as Realm of His­to­ry notes, under Con­stan­tine, “cir­ca 320 AD.”

The VR trail­er at the top from His­to­ry in 3D, devel­oped by Dani­la Logi­nov and Lasha Tskhon­dia, depicts, in Loginov’s words, “the Forums area, and also Pala­tine and Capi­toli­um hills.” The two addi­tion­al trail­ers for the project show the “baths of Tra­jan and Titus, the stat­ue of Colos­sus Solis, arch­es of Titus and Con­stan­tine, Ludus Mag­nus, the tem­ple of Divine Claudius. Our team spent some time and recre­at­ed this area along with all minor build­ings as a com­plex and added it to the mod­el which has been already done.” This means, he says, “we have now almost the entire cen­ter of ancient impe­r­i­al Rome already recre­at­ed!”

We glide gen­tly over the city with a low-flying-bird’s eye view, tak­ing in its real­is­tic sky­line, tree-lined streets, and gur­gling foun­tains. The lack of any human pres­ence makes the expe­ri­ence a lit­tle chilly, but if you’re moved by clas­si­cal archi­tec­ture, it also presents a refresh­ing lack of distraction—an impos­si­ble request in a vis­it to mod­ern Rome. Anoth­er project, Rome Reborn, which we’ve pre­vi­ous­ly fea­tured here, takes a dif­fer­ent approach to the same impe­r­i­al city of 320 AD. The trail­ers for their VR app don’t pro­vide the seam­less flight expe­ri­ence, but they do con­tain equal­ly epic music. (They also have a few peo­ple in them, block­i­ly-ren­dered gawk­ing tourists rather than ancient Romans.)

Instead, these clips give us fas­ci­nat­ing glimpses of the inte­ri­ors of such splen­did struc­tures as the Basil­i­ca of Maxentius—tiled floors, domed ceil­ings, columned walls—from a num­ber of dif­fer­ent per­spec­tives. We also get to fly above the city, drone-style, or hot air bal­loon-style, as it were. In the clip below, we cruise over Rome in that vehi­cle, with ****************@***il.com”>Bernard Frisch­er, pro­fes­sor emer­i­tus at the Uni­ver­si­ty of Vir­ginia, serv­ing as the app’s “vir­tu­al archae­ol­o­gist” in an audio tour.

“The ambi­tious under­tak­ing,” of the Rome Reborn app, writes Meilan Sol­ly at Smith­son­ian, “painstak­ing­ly built by a team of 50 aca­d­e­mics and com­put­er experts over a 22-year peri­od, recre­ates 7,000 build­ings and mon­u­ments scat­tered across a 5.5 square mile stretch of the famed Ital­ian city.” The three mod­ules of the Rome Reborn app demoed here are all avail­able at their web­site. Geeks—and his­to­ri­ans of ancient Roman archi­tec­ture and city planning—rejoice.

In 1964, Isaac Asimov Predicts What the World Will Look Like Today: Self-Driving Cars, Video Calls, Fake Meats & More

Rochester Insti­tute of Tech­nol­o­gy, via Wiki­me­dia Com­mons

Isaac Asi­mov’s read­ers have long found some­thing prophet­ic in his work, but where did Asi­mov him­self look when he want­ed to catch a glimpse of the future? In 1964 he found one at the New York World’s Fair, the vast exhi­bi­tion ded­i­cat­ed to “Man’s Achieve­ment on a Shrink­ing Globe in an Expand­ing Uni­verse” that his­to­ry now remem­bers as the most elab­o­rate expres­sion of the indus­tri­al and tech­no­log­i­cal opti­mism of Space Age Amer­i­ca. Despite the fan­ci­ful nature of some of the prod­ucts on dis­play, vis­i­tors first saw things there — com­put­ers, for instance — that would become essen­tial in a mat­ter of decades.

“What is to come, through the fair’s eyes at least, is won­der­ful,” Asi­mov writes in a piece on his expe­ri­ence at the fair for the New York TimesBut it all makes him won­der: “What will life be like, say, in 2014 A.D., 50 years from now? What will the World’s Fair of 2014 be like?” His spec­u­la­tions begin with the notion that “men will con­tin­ue to with­draw from nature in order to cre­ate an envi­ron­ment that will suit them bet­ter,” which they cer­tain­ly have, though not so much through the use of “elec­tro­lu­mi­nes­cent pan­els” that will make “ceil­ings and walls will glow soft­ly, and in a vari­ety of col­ors that will change at the touch of a push but­ton.” Still, all the oth­er screens near-con­stant­ly in use seem to pro­vide all the glow we need for the moment.

“Gad­getry will con­tin­ue to relieve mankind of tedious jobs,” Asi­mov pre­dicts, and so it has, though our kitchens have yet to evolve to the point of prepar­ing “ ‘automeals,’ heat­ing water and con­vert­ing it to cof­fee; toast­ing bread; fry­ing, poach­ing or scram­bling eggs, grilling bacon, and so on.” He hits clos­er to the mark when declar­ing that “robots will nei­ther be com­mon nor very good in 2014, but they will be in exis­tence.” He notes that IBM’s exhib­it at the World’s Fair had noth­ing about robots to show, but plen­ty about com­put­ers, “which are shown in all their amaz­ing com­plex­i­ty, notably in the task of trans­lat­ing Russ­ian into Eng­lish. If machines are that smart today, what may not be in the works 50 years hence? It will be such com­put­ers, much minia­tur­ized, that will serve as the ‘brains’ of robots.”

“The appli­ances of 2014 will have no elec­tric cords,” Asi­mov writes, and in the case of our all-impor­tant mobile phones, that has turned out to be at least half-true. But we still lack the “long-lived bat­ter­ies run­ning on radioiso­topes” pro­duced by “fis­sion-pow­er plants which, by 2014, will be sup­ply­ing well over half the pow­er needs of human­i­ty.” The real decade of the 2010s turned out to be more attached to the old ways, not least by cords and cables, than Asi­mov imag­ined. Even the Unit­ed States of Amer­i­ca has­n’t quite mas­tered the art of design­ing high­ways so that “long bus­es move on spe­cial cen­tral lanes” along them, let alone forms of ground trav­el that “take to the air a foot or two off the ground.”

But one advance in trans­porta­tion Asi­mov describes will sound famil­iar to those of us liv­ing in the 2010s: “Much effort will be put into the design­ing of vehi­cles with ‘Robot-brains,’ vehi­cles that can be set for par­tic­u­lar des­ti­na­tions and that will then pro­ceed there with­out inter­fer­ence by the slow reflex­es of a human dri­ver.” Indeed, we hear about few report­ed­ly immi­nent tech­nolo­gies these days as much as we hear about self-dri­ving cars and their poten­tial to get us where we’re going while we do oth­er things, such as engage in com­mu­ni­ca­tions that “will become sight-sound and you will see as well as hear the per­son you tele­phone,” on a screen used “not only to see the peo­ple you call but also for study­ing doc­u­ments and pho­tographs and read­ing pas­sages from books.”

Con­ver­sa­tions with the moon colonies, Asi­mov need­less­ly warns us, “will be a tri­fle uncom­fort­able” because of the 2.5‑second delay. But imme­di­ate­ly there­after comes the much more real­is­tic pre­dic­tion that “as for tele­vi­sion, wall screens will have replaced the ordi­nary set.” Still, “all is not rosy” in the world of 2014, whose pop­u­la­tion will have swelled to 6,500,000,000 — or 7,298,453,033, as it hap­pened. This has many impli­ca­tions for devel­op­ment, hous­ing, and even agri­cul­ture, though the “mock-turkey” and “pseu­dosteak” eat­en today has more to do with lifestyle than neces­si­ty. (“It won’t be bad at all,” Asi­mov adds, “if you can dig up those pre­mi­um prices.”)

Final­ly, and per­haps most impor­tant­ly, “the world of A.D. 2014 will have few rou­tine jobs that can­not be done bet­ter by some machine than by any human being. Mankind will there­fore have become large­ly a race of machine ten­ders.” Asi­mov fore­sees the need for a change in edu­ca­tion to accom­mo­date that, one hint­ed at even in Gen­er­al Elec­tric’s exhib­it in 1964, which “con­sists of a school of the future in which such present real­i­ties as closed-cir­cuit TV and pro­grammed tapes aid the teach­ing process.” His envi­sioned high-school cur­ricu­lum would have stu­dents mas­ter “the fun­da­men­tals of com­put­er tech­nol­o­gy” and get them “trained to per­fec­tion in the use of the com­put­er lan­guage.”

But even with all these devel­op­ments, “mankind will suf­fer bad­ly from the dis­ease of bore­dom, a dis­ease spread­ing more wide­ly each year and grow­ing in inten­si­ty.” The “seri­ous men­tal, emo­tion­al and soci­o­log­i­cal con­se­quences” of that will make psy­chi­a­try an impor­tant med­ical spe­cial­ty, and “the lucky few who can be involved in cre­ative work of any sort will be the true elite of mankind, for they alone will do more than serve a machine.” Though Asi­mov may have been sur­prised by what we’ve come up with in the quar­ter-cen­tu­ry since his death, as well as what we haven’t come up with, he would sure­ly have under­stood the sorts of anx­i­eties that now beset us in the future-turned-present in which we live. But even giv­en all the ways in which his pre­dic­tions in 1964 have proven more or less cor­rect, he did miss one big thing: there was no World’s Fair in 2014.

Anatomy of a Fake: Forgery Experts Reveal 5 Ways To Spot a Fake Painting by Jackson Pollock (or Any Other Artist)

In the old days, deter­min­ing an art forgery was most­ly a mat­ter of nar­ra­tive deduc­tion, a la Sher­lock Holmes.

Thi­a­go Piwowar­czyk and Jef­frey Tay­lor, founders of New York Art Foren­sics, employ such tech­niques to estab­lish prove­nance, trac­ing the chain of own­er­ship of any giv­en work back to its orig­i­nal sale by research­ing cat­a­logues, title trans­fers, and cor­re­spon­dence.

But they also bring a num­ber of high tech tools to the table, to fur­ther prove—or in the case of the alleged Jack­son Pol­lock drip paint­ing above, disprove—a work’s authen­tic­i­ty.

In the WIRED video above, these experts, whose pedi­gree includes degrees in Chem­istry, Foren­sic Sci­ence, and Com­par­a­tive His­to­ry, a Visu­al Arts Man­age­ment text­book, and two Frick Col­lec­tion Fel­low­ships, break the sleuthing process down to five crit­i­cal steps:

1. Estab­lish prove­nance

Obso­lete tech­nol­o­gy has a place in the process too, in the form of a high­ly unre­li­able fax, alleged­ly sent in 1997. It pur­ports to be a pho­to­copy of a type­writ­ten let­ter from 1970, writ­ten by a gallery own­er who talked one of the artist’s for­mer girl­friends into part­ing with a num­ber of works after his death.

Unfor­tu­nate­ly for the painting’s cur­rent own­er, Piwowar­czyk and Tay­lor could find no proof that the gallery or its own­er ever exist­ed. The let­ter also botch­es Pollock’s death date and odd­ly, there’s a blank where the sender’s num­ber would nor­mal­ly be.

Due dili­gence reveals noth­ing resem­bling this paint­ing in the cat­a­logue raison­né of Pollock’s work.

2. Close up visu­al analy­sis

This can be accom­plished with tools as sim­ple as the flash­light and plas­tic caliper Tay­lor uses to exam­ine the sta­ple holes found at reg­u­lar inter­vals along the unsigned can­vas’ edges. In the 1940s, artists start­ed grav­i­tat­ing toward sta­ples over tacks as a method for secur­ing their can­vas­es to stretch­er bars, but would Pol­lock have done so? Like­ly not, to hear him tell it:

I hard­ly ever stretch my can­vas before paint­ing. I pre­fer to tack the unstretched can­vas to the hard wall or the floor. I need the resis­tance of a hard sur­face.

Piwowar­czyk and Tay­lor draw on their oth­er sens­es, too, when per­form­ing this in-depth visu­al inspec­tion. A deep sniff reveals that teabags were used to dis­col­or the can­vas, in hope of mak­ing it appear old­er than it is.

3. Pho­tog­ra­phy with a mul­ti­spec­tral imag­ing cam­era 

This camera’s abil­i­ty to see the Ultra-Vio­let spec­trum allows our foren­sic experts to spot restora­tions, under­draw­ing, and pen­ti­men­ti. Here, the cam­era revealed an under­ly­ing paint­ing whose geo­met­ric lay­out is unchar­ac­ter­is­tic of Pol­lock, as well as a sus­pi­cious­ly ama­teur­ish patch job on the back of the can­vas, anoth­er attempt to make the paint­ing appear old­er than it is.

4. Exam­i­na­tion with an X‑ray flu­o­res­cence spec­trom­e­ter

It looks like a cool Star Wars prop, and allows the exam­in­ers to iden­ti­fy ele­ments in the pig­ment. Here, our “Pol­lock” gets a pass. There’s tita­ni­um (as in Tita­ni­um White) in evi­dence, but that’s per­mis­si­ble for any­thing paint­ed from the 30s onward.

5. Mol­e­c­u­lar Imag­ing and Analy­sis by Raman Spec­troscopy

The forg­er might have got­ten away with it if it weren’t for those med­dling kids and their Raman Spec­tro­scope! The minus­cule sam­ples of paint Piwowar­czyk har­vests from the can­vas reveal all sorts of organ­ic debris that have no place in a Pol­lock, such as dry­wall dust and an acrylic that didn’t come into use ‘til the 1960s.

In con­clu­sion, exer­cise cau­tion and con­sult the experts before pur­chas­ing a high val­ue drip paint­ing this hol­i­day sea­son! Accord­ing to Piwowar­czyk, the fakes—over 100 and pre­sum­ably still counting—outstrip the num­ber of drip paint­ings Pol­lock cre­at­ed through­out his life­time.

How Peter Jackson Made His State-of-the-Art World War I Documentary, They Shall Not Grow Old: An Inside Look

There are very few work­ing direc­tors today who can do what Peter Jack­son does so well—create extra­or­di­nary spec­ta­cles on the grand­est of scales while also stay­ing tight­ly focused on char­ac­ter devel­op­ment and emo­tion­al depth. He’s made mis­steps. His Hob­bit tril­o­gy felt bloat­ed, busy and unnec­es­sary, but one rea­son it so dis­ap­point­ed was because he’d already shown him­self a mas­ter of fan­ta­sy film­mak­ing with what many con­sid­ered the unfilm­ma­ble Lord of the Rings.

Of course non-Tolkien-relat­ed Jack­son films like Heav­en­ly Crea­tures also show­case these strengths, on a small­er scale: the abil­i­ty to retain the human dimen­sion amidst cin­e­mat­ic spec­ta­cles and inhu­man dark­ness (a qual­i­ty he mined explic­it­ly in his years as a hor­ror direc­tor). All of these sen­si­bil­i­ties, includ­ing a pro­nounced streak of dark humor and tal­ent for manip­u­lat­ing his audi­ences, make him the ide­al direc­tor for a doc­u­men­tary on World War I.

It’s a con­flict that makes lit­tle his­tor­i­cal sense to most of us, that unfold­ed on a scale few of us can imag­ine, with few iden­ti­fi­able heroes and vil­lains and a com­pli­cat­ed geopo­lit­i­cal sit­u­a­tion that can feel out of our grasp.

Many doc­u­men­taries on the war are infor­ma­tive but, frankly, quite dull. In striv­ing for objec­tiv­i­ty, they lose sight of human­i­ty. Rather than adopt the voice of god and news­reel look that char­ac­ter­izes the usu­al fare, Jack­son has tak­en an active role in shap­ing the nar­ra­tive for us with cut­ting-edge block­buster cin­e­mat­ic tech­niques. He gives us char­ac­ters to care about in show­ing the hor­ror of trench war­fare, the con­fu­sion and cama­raderie of war. Though he uses orig­i­nal footage, it is dig­i­tal­ly enhanced and col­orized, screened in 3D, with record­ings of remem­brances from the sol­diers them­selves dra­mat­i­cal­ly over­laid to cre­ate the sense that the fig­ures we see onscreen are speak­ing to us.

The result, as Guy Lodge writes at Vari­ety, “is a tech­ni­cal daz­zler with a sur­pris­ing­ly humane streak…. So daz­zling­ly trans­for­ma­tive is the restora­tion of this footage that it may as well be the prod­uct of a movie shoot.” Indeed, once the cred­its roll, view­ers see the same “ver­i­ta­ble army of mag­ic-work­ing tech­ni­cians’ names” as they would on any big-bud­get action movie. Jack­son has, in effect, pro­duced “the world’s most state-of-the-art edu­ca­tion­al film,” apply­ing all the emo­tion­al levers and pul­leys of fea­ture film­mak­ing to a his­tor­i­cal archive.

Like most of us, stu­dents have trou­ble under­stand­ing the scale of the war and con­nect­ing with the lives of peo­ple so indis­tinct­ly pho­tographed and far away in time. Jack­son makes sure that they can do both, and his film will be sent to every high school in the U.K. Those schools will not, of course, be able to repro­duce the 3D effects. Yet even these, though they sound “gim­micky on the face of it,” writes Lodge, prove “to have an expe­ri­en­tial pur­pose, con­vey­ing the jud­der­ing move­ment and chaos of a con­flict many of us have large­ly viewed through cal­ci­fied still images.”

In the inter­views and behind the scenes videos here, we learn how Jack­son and his team solved the film speed prob­lem to make the old reels look nat­ur­al, how they cre­at­ed a col­or palette and removed blur­ri­ness and blem­ish­es. Jack­son also talks about his own per­son­al stake in the project, imag­in­ing what his grand­fa­ther endured in the Great War. This con­nec­tion seems to have spurred him all the more in the effort.

“To memo­ri­al­ize these sol­diers a hun­dred years lat­er,” he says, “is to try to bring some of their human­i­ty back into the world again, to stop them being a black and white cliché.” In cre­at­ing this mov­ing memo­r­i­al, Jack­son goes far beyond the man­date of an edu­ca­tion­al film. He has used all the tech­niques at his dis­pos­al to make good on the promise in Robert Lau­rence Binyon’s 1914 poem “For the Fall­en,” from which the doc­u­men­tary takes its title:

They shall grow not old, as we that are left grow old:
Age shall not weary them, nor the years con­demn.
At the going down of the sun and in the morn­ing
We will remem­ber them.

How the Inca Used Intricately-Knotted Cords, Called Khipu, to Write Their Histories, Send Messages & Keep Records

Those of us who learned to write in a (most­ly) pho­net­ic lan­guage learned to take it for grant­ed that writ­ing should cor­re­spond (rough­ly) to sound. Then we learned of the pic­tographs, ideo­graphs, and logograms of the Chi­nese alpha­bet, or of Ancient Egypt­ian or Mayan, or of oth­er non-phone­mic orthogra­phies, and we were forced to revise ear­li­er assump­tions. Those who pur­sue the study of sym­bol­ic sys­tems even fur­ther will even­tu­al­ly come to meet khipu, the Incan sys­tem of record-keep­ing that uses intri­cate­ly knot­ted rope.

Khipu, long thought an aba­cus-like means of book­keep­ing, has recent­ly been acknowl­edged as much more than that, coun­ter­ing a schol­ar­ly view Daniel Cossins sum­ma­rizes at New Sci­en­tist as the belief that the Incas, despite their tech­no­log­i­cal and polit­i­cal “sophis­ti­ca­tion… nev­er learned to write.” This Euro­pean logo­cen­trism (in the Der­ridean sense), per­sist­ed for cen­turies despite some evi­dence to the con­trary four hun­dred years ago.

For exam­ple, the poet Gar­cila­so de la Vega, son of an Incan princess and Span­ish con­quis­ta­dor, wrote in 1609 that the Incas “record­ed on knots every­thing that could be count­ed, even men­tion­ing bat­tles and fights, all the embassies that had come to vis­it the Inca, and all the speech­es and argu­ments they had uttered.” There may be some hyper­bole here. In any case, the point “was moot,” notes Cossins, “because no one could read any of them.”

Like most­ly illit­er­ate cul­tures in the West and East that relied on scribes for record-keep­ing, Incan civ­i­liza­tion relied on khipumayuq, “or the keep­ers of the khi­pus, a spe­cial­ly trained caste who could tie and read the cords.” As explor­er Ale­jan­dro Chu and Patri­cia Lan­da, Con­ser­va­tor of the Inc­ahuasi Arche­o­log­i­cal Project, explain in the Nation­al Geo­graph­ic video at the top, these spe­cial­ists died, or were killed off, before they could pass their knowl­edge to the next gen­er­a­tions.

But the lin­guis­tic code, it seems, may have been cracked—by an under­grad­u­ate fresh­man eco­nom­ics major at Har­vard named Man­ny Medra­no. As Atlas Obscu­ra report­ed last year, Medra­no, work­ing under his pro­fes­sor of Pre-Columbian stud­ies, Gary Urton, spent his spring break match­ing a set of six khipu against a colo­nial-era Span­ish cen­sus doc­u­ment. He was able to con­firm what schol­ars had long assumed, that khipu kept track of cen­sus and oth­er admin­is­tra­tive data.

More­over, though, Medra­no “noticed that the way each cord was tied onto the khipu seemed to cor­re­spond to the social sta­tus of the 132 peo­ple record­ed in the cen­sus doc­u­ment. The col­ors of the strings also appeared to be relat­ed to the people’s first names.” (Now a senior, Medrano’s find­ings have been pub­lished in the jour­nal Eth­no­his­to­ry; he is first author on the paper, “indi­cat­ing that he con­tributed the bulk of the research”).

This research shows how khipu can tell sto­ries as well as record data sets. Medra­no built upon decades of work done by Urton and oth­er schol­ars, which Cossins sum­ma­rizes in more detail. Oth­er ethno­g­ra­phers like St. Andrews’ Sabine Hyland have had sim­i­lar epipha­nies. Hyland chanced upon a woman in Lima who point­ed her to khi­pus in the vil­lage of San Juan de Col­la­ta. The vil­lagers “believe them to be nar­ra­tive epis­tles,” writes Cossins, “cre­at­ed by local chiefs dur­ing a rebel­lion against the Span­ish in the late 18th cen­tu­ry.”

After care­ful analy­sis, Hyland found that the khi­pus’ pen­dant cords “came in 95 dif­fer­ent com­bi­na­tions of colour, fibre type and direc­tion of ply. That is with­in the range of sym­bols typ­i­cal­ly found in syl­lab­ic writ­ing sys­tems.” She has since hypoth­e­sized that khipu “con­tain a com­bi­na­tion of pho­net­ic sym­bols and ideo­graph­ic ones, where a sym­bol rep­re­sents a whole word.”

Hyland grants it’s pos­si­ble that lat­er khi­pus made after con­tact with the Span­ish may have absorbed an alpha­bet from Span­ish writ­ing. Nev­er­the­less, these find­ings should make us won­der what oth­er arti­facts from around the world pre­serve a lan­guage West­ern schol­ars have nev­er learned how to read.

Attempts to deci­pher khi­pus use all sorts of com­par­a­tive meth­ods, from com­par­ing them with each oth­er to com­par­ing them with con­tem­po­rary Span­ish doc­u­ments. But one inno­v­a­tive method at MIT began by com­par­ing Incan khipu with stu­dent attempts to cre­ate their own rope lan­guage, in a 2007 course led by the “Khipu Research Group,” a col­lec­tion of schol­ars, includ­ing Urton, from arche­ol­o­gy, elec­tri­cal engi­neer­ing, and com­put­er sci­ence.

“To gain insight into this ques­tion” of how the code might work, the syl­labus notes, “this class will explore how you would record lan­guage with knots in rope.” Maybe you’d rather skip the guess­work and learn how to make a khipu the way the Inca may have done? If so, see the series of six videos above by Har­vard Ph.D. stu­dent in arche­ol­o­gy, Jon Clin­daniel. And to learn as much about khipu as you might ever hope to know, check out the Khipu Data­base Project at Har­vard, whose goal is to col­lect “all known infor­ma­tion about khipu into one cen­tral­ized repos­i­to­ry.”

In 17th-Century Japan, Creaking Floors Functioned as Security Systems That Warned Palaces & Temples of Approaching Intruders and Assassins

Offer a cut­ting-edge secu­ri­ty sys­tem, and you’ll suf­fer no short­age of cus­tomers who want it installed. But before our age of con­cealed cam­eras, motion sen­sors, reti­nal scan­ners, and all the oth­er advanced and often unset­tling tech­nolo­gies known only to indus­try insid­ers, how did own­ers of large, expen­sive, and even roy­al­ty-hous­ing prop­er­ties buy peace of mind? We find one par­tic­u­lar­ly inge­nious answer by look­ing back about 400 years ago, to the wood­en cas­tles and tem­ples of 17th-cen­tu­ry Japan.

“For cen­turies, Japan has tak­en pride in the tal­ents of its crafts­men, car­pen­ters and wood­work­ers includ­ed,” writes Sora News 24’s Casey Baseel. “Because of that, you might be sur­prised to find that some Japan­ese cas­tles have extreme­ly creaky wood­en floors that screech and groan with each step. How could such slip­shod con­struc­tion have been con­sid­ered accept­able for some of the most pow­er­ful fig­ures in Japan­ese his­to­ry? The answer is that the sounds weren’t just tol­er­at­ed, but desired, as the noise-pro­duc­ing floors func­tioned as Japan’s ear­li­est auto­mat­ed intrud­er alarm.”

In these spe­cial­ly engi­neered floors, “planks of wood are placed atop a frame­work of sup­port­ing beams, secure­ly enough that they won’t dis­lodge, but still loose­ly enough that there’s a lit­tle bit of play when they’re stepped on.” And when they are stepped on, “their clamps rub against nails attached to the beams, cre­at­ing a shrill chirp­ing noise,” ren­der­ing stealthy move­ment near­ly impos­si­ble and thus mak­ing for an effec­tive “coun­ter­mea­sure against spies, thieves, and assas­sins.”

Accord­ing to Zen-Garden.org, you can still find — and walk on — four such uguisub­ari, or “nightin­gale floors,” in Kyoto: at Daikaku-ji tem­ple, Chio-in tem­ple, Toji-in tem­ple, and Nino­mu­ra Palace.

If you can’t make it out to Kyoto any time soon, you can have a look and a lis­ten to a cou­ple of those nightin­gale floors in the short clips above. Then you’ll under­stand just how dif­fi­cult it would have been to cross one with­out alert­ing any­one to your pres­ence. This sort of thing sends our imag­i­na­tions straight to visions of high­ly trained nin­jas skill­ful­ly out­wit­ting palace guards, but in their day these delib­er­ate­ly squeaky floors floors also car­ried more pleas­ant asso­ci­a­tions than that of immi­nent assas­si­na­tion. As this poem on Zen-Garden.org’s uguisub­ari page says says:

 

鳥を聞く

歓迎すべき音

鴬張りを渡る

 

A wel­come sound

To hear the birds sing

across the nightin­gale floor

These Four Manuscripts Contain All of the Literature Written in Old English–and Beyond That, There’s Nothing More

Book his­to­ri­ans and rare man­u­script librar­i­ans do not have the most glam­orous jobs by the usu­al stan­dards. They deal with weath­ered, tat­tered, frag­men­tary scraps of text in archa­ic lan­guages and let­ter­ing. It’s work unlike­ly to receive the Hol­ly­wood (or Net­flix) treat­ment unless wiz­ards, witch­es, or occult detec­tives are involved. But the rel­a­tive obscu­ri­ty of these pro­fes­sions does not make the work any less valu­able. With­out ded­i­cat­ed archivists and preser­va­tion­ists, a slow col­lec­tive amne­sia, or worse, can set in.

One might call this atti­tude pre­cious. Spe­cial­ists are use­ful, art is great, but with sophis­ti­cat­ed machine learn­ing, we can make, store, and print copies of every his­tor­i­cal arti­fact in the world, along with all of the accu­mu­lat­ed knowl­edge about them. What need to dote on crum­bling man­u­scripts? Why the spe­cial sta­tus of the orig­i­nal? The ques­tion, tak­en up by Wal­ter Ben­jamin in his 1936 essay, “The Work of Art in the Age of Mechan­i­cal Repro­duc­tion,” comes down in part to some­thing he called “aura.”

Take the case of four man­u­scripts, all of which recent­ly appeared togeth­er at the British Library’s exten­sive exhi­bi­tion Anglo-Sax­on King­doms: Art, Word, War: The Ver­cel­li Book, the Junius Man­u­script, the Exeter Book, and the Beowulf Man­u­script con­tain rid­dles, reli­gious texts, ele­gies, and the old­est man­u­script of the old­est known poem in Eng­lish. These rep­re­sent the sum total of extant orig­i­nal lit­er­ary man­u­scripts in Old Eng­lish, a tongue sev­er­al cen­turies dis­tant from our own but still embed­ded deep with­in the struc­ture of every mod­ern ver­sion of the lan­guage.

Each man­u­script has what, as Ben­jamin wrote, “even the most per­fect repro­duc­tion of a work of art is lack­ing… its pres­ence in time and space, its unique exis­tence at the place where it hap­pens to be.” Josephine Liv­ing­stone puts the mat­ter more plain­ly at The New Repub­lic.

Why are these four books so spe­cial? It has to do, I think, with the con­cept of the original—a con­cept we have almost entire­ly lost touch with. The Beowulf Man­u­script… is not mere­ly a rep­re­sen­ta­tion of a sto­ry; it is the sto­ry…. The man­u­scripts con­front us with a for­mer ver­sion of our lit­er­ary selves; iden­ti­ties that we bare­ly rec­og­nize, and which estrange us from our­selves.

We can repro­duce his­to­ry infi­nite­ly, but the only way to expe­ri­ence the hum­bling oth­er­world­li­ness that dwarfs our cramped ideas about it is through its phys­i­cal remain­ders. Liv­ing­stone doesn’t clar­i­fy whom she includes in the phrase “our lit­er­ary selves,” but we might as well say, at min­i­mum, this means every speak­er of Eng­lish and every­one who has read Eng­lish lit­er­a­ture in trans­la­tion or felt the influ­ence of Eng­lish words and phras­es in oth­er lan­guages.

We acquire the lan­guage we hear and read from lit­er­ary sources, how­ev­er remote; they are con­sti­tu­tive, the threads that weave togeth­er cul­tur­al nar­ra­tives into a larg­er pat­tern. The orig­i­nal work of art, Ben­jamin argued, like the rel­ic, has reli­gious sig­nif­i­cance. And where the rel­ic grounds the cult, art grounds mate­r­i­al cul­ture in such a way, he thought, that it repels fas­cis­m’s aes­thet­ic obses­sion with destruc­tion.

Orig­i­nal arti­facts “must restore the instinc­tu­al pow­er of the human bod­i­ly sens­es,” lit­er­ary schol­ar Susan Buck-Morss elab­o­rates, “for the sake of humanity’s self-preser­va­tion.” The state­ment may sound less grandiose in the con­text of Europe in 1936, or we might con­sid­er it just as rel­e­vant today (and expand it to include not only art but nature).

We can rely on the fact that, should the Beowulf Man­u­script be destroyed, Liv­ing­stone grants, “the poem would still sur­vive,” as would the image of the man­u­script in very fine detail. That is “the hope con­tained in Benjamin’s dirge.” But what is lost can nev­er appear in the world again. You can view most of these rare texts—The Ver­cel­li Book, the Junius Man­u­script, and the Beowulf Manuscript—in high res­o­lu­tion scans at the British and Bodleian Libraries.

The texts are a minus­cule sam­pling of the num­ber of cul­tur­al arti­facts around the world wor­thy of preser­va­tion, and pub­lic­i­ty. And they are a tiny sam­pling of the lit­er­ary pro­duc­tion of Old Eng­lish. But on them rests a great deal of our under­stand­ing about the lin­guis­tic ances­tors of the lan­guage, with more to learn, per­haps, as scan­ning tech­nol­o­gy becomes even more advanced, illu­mi­nat­ing rather than replac­ing the orig­i­nal.

Hear the Sounds of World War I: A Gas Attack Recorded on the Front Line, and the Moment the Armistice Ended the War

The world recent­ly com­mem­o­rat­ed the 100th anniver­sary of end of World War I, which came to its close on Novem­ber 11th, 1918. The last vet­er­ans of that unprece­dent­ed­ly large-scale mil­i­tary con­flict, all of them cen­te­nar­i­ans or super­cente­nar­i­ans, died in the late 2000s and ear­ly 2010s. Though his­tor­i­cal schol­ar­ship on the sub­ject con­tin­ues, the Great War, as it was wide­ly known at the time, has now well and tru­ly passed out of liv­ing mem­o­ry. No one alive saw World War I for them­selves, though we do have pho­tographs, some of them in col­or; and no one alive heard World War I for them­selves, though we do have a lit­tle record­ed audio: in the clip above, you can hear the sounds of a gas shell bom­bard­ment in the war’s final year.

“Just before the end of the Great War, William Gais­berg, a sound recordist of the pre-elec­tric era, took record­ing equip­ment to the West­ern Front in order to cap­ture the sound of British artillery shelling Ger­man lines with poi­son gas,” writes media his­to­ri­an Bri­an Han­ra­han at Sound­ing Out!. The “Gas Shell Bom­bard­ment” record, “a 12-inch HMV shel­lac disc, just over 2 min­utes at 78 rpm,” came out just as the war end­ed, a few weeks after Gais­berg’s own death (prob­a­bly of Span­ish flu) and just after the end of the war itself. “Ini­tial­ly intend­ed to pro­mote War Bonds,” Han­ra­han explains, ulti­mate­ly the record was used to raise mon­ey for dis­abled vet­er­ans.”

Long billed as one of the first “actu­al­i­ty record­ings” (the kind “doc­u­ment­ing a real loca­tion and event beyond the per­for­ma­tive space of the stu­dio, imprint­ed with the audi­ble mate­r­i­al trace of an actu­al moment in space and time”), the record lat­er came under scruti­ny, which Han­ra­han writes about in detail: “Close lis­ten­ing at slow speeds – just care­ful atten­tion and nota­tion, noth­ing more elab­o­rate – revealed incon­sis­ten­cies and odd­i­ties in the fir­ing nois­es.” These and oth­er qual­i­ties sug­gest lay­ers of sound added after the fact, on top of the ini­tial record­ing in the field, much like live con­cert record­ings now get “sweet­ened” with addi­tion­al lay­ers of instru­men­ta­tion (and even audi­ence enthu­si­asm).

But we can hard­ly expect per­fect fideli­ty from audio record­ings of the events of a cen­tu­ry ago, a time when audio record­ing itself was still in its infan­cy. You can hear anoth­er approach to the task of hear­ing World War I in the clip just above, an “inter­pre­ta­tion” of the sound of the armistice caus­ing the guns to fall silent. This real­is­tic minute of sound was based on sound infor­ma­tion col­lect­ed in the field, using a tech­nique called “sound rang­ing” in which, as Smith­son­ian’s Jason Daley explains, “tech­ni­cians set up strings of micro­phones — actu­al­ly bar­rels of oil dug into the ground — a cer­tain dis­tance apart, then used a piece of pho­to­graph­ic film to visu­al­ly record noise inten­si­ty,” much as “a seis­mome­ter records an earth­quake.”

As part of its com­mem­o­ra­tion of the armistice’s cen­ten­ni­al, London’s Impe­r­i­al War Muse­um “com­mis­sioned the sound pro­duc­tion com­pa­ny Coda to Coda to use the film strip of the guns fir­ing away at 10:58 A.M. on Novem­ber 11, 1918, then going silent when the clock strikes 11, the sym­bol­ic moment politi­cians deter­mined the war would end, to try and recre­ate what that instant may have sound­ed like.” Though you can hear the result on the inter­net, you can also go to the Impe­r­i­al War Muse­um exhi­bi­tion Mak­ing a New World in per­son and more intense­ly expe­ri­ence it through the “sound­bar” installed there, on which “vis­i­tors to the exhib­it lean their elbows on the bar and place their hands on their ears. The sound is then con­duct­ed through their arms to their skulls where they can both hear and feel the moment,” the moment that birthed that “New World” — in not just the polit­i­cal sense but the tech­no­log­i­cal one, and many oth­ers besides — in which we still live today.
